WebWildfire smoke is made up of harmful chemicals and tiny particles suspended in the air. This smoke can make anyone sick, even healthy individuals. Wildfire smoke can cause mild symptoms like: Coughing Stinging eyes Runny nose Scratchy throat The smoke can also cause serious and sometimes fatal health effects, including: Chest pain and heart failure WebSmoke and air quality research are important areas of fire research because: Wildland fires are a major source of pollutants that result in both air quality impacts and climate interactions. Wildland fire smoke can trigger severe pollution episodes with substantial effects on public health.

WebOct 20, 2024 · Air pollution from wildfires can exacerbate asthma symptoms and trigger asthma attacks. Research has shown a higher rate of asthma emergency department visits and hospital admissions for children, especially infants and very young children, during and following wildfire events (Hutchinson et al., 2007).
